The Association Studies Of EGFR,c-jun,c-fos Expression With Clinical Characteristics And Short-term Efficacy In Cervical Squamous Cell Carcinoma

Objective:Investigate the relationship of EGFR,c-jun,c-fos,and clinical features and the short-term efficacy in cervical squamous cell carcinomas,Assess its value in the progress and hort-term efficacy of CSCC.Method:Fluorescence in situ hybridization (FISH) techniques were used to detect changes with EGFR gene amplification and gene copy number,Immunohistochemistry were used to detect changes with the protein expression of EGFR,c-jun and c-fos in60cases of cervical squamous cell carcinoma.Statistical analysis using the chi-square or exact method, nonparametric Spearman rank correlation method, multivariate Logistic regression methods.Result:Four kinds of EGFR proportion of hybrid modes are:diploid32.2%,triploid25.4%, polyploid30.5%,gene amplification11.9%The protein expression rates of EGFR,c-jun,c-fos were70.0%,76.7%,68.3%,EGFR,c-jun,c-fos protein expression were correlated with and lymph node metastasis and tumor differentiation(P<0.05);EGFR protein expression were correlated with clinical stage(.P=0.006),Spearman rank correlation analysis showed:EGFR protein expression with an increase of gene copy number was a significant positive correlation(r=0.622,P=0.000);c-jun,c-fos protein expression showed a positive correlation with the clinical stage (r=0.293,P=0.023;r=0.296,P=0.022);The protein expression levels of EGFR and c-jun,c-fos were positively correlated(r=0.422,P=0.001;r=0.509,P=0.000), EGFR,c-jun and c-fos protein expression had no significant effect in objective efficiency RRC(P>0.05).Conclusion:EGFR, c-jun, c-fos expression may be the reference index of progression, metastasis and prognosis of CSCC;EGFR,c-jun,c-fos expression were independent factors in CSCC term efficacy is not affected;c-jun,c-fos may play a positive role in the regulation of EGFR-mediated signal transduction pathway;Combined detection of EGFR,c-jun,c-fos may provide a theoretical basis for the diagnosis, individualized therapy in CSCC.
